Regulating AI in Medicine: Diverging Paths in the US, EU, and Asia
As healthcare is being transformed with AI, different global regulators are implementing diverse strategies to ensure both new developments and patient safety. EU members are following a full risk assessment process, the United States is revising its medical device rules supporting AI and Japan is choosing a sandbox built around flexible guidelines to encourage progress…

PM Narendra Modi Co-Chairs AI Action Summit In Paris
India’s Prime Minister Narendra Modi co-chaired the AI (Artificial Intelligence) Action Summit 2025 alongside French President Emmanuel Macron on February 11, 2025. The week-long summit began on February 6 and was attended by global leaders, policymakers, and industry veterans. It’s the third edition of the AI Action Summit. PM Modi arrived for the event in…
